The Excursionists, 1893-1895
EDITORS COMMENTS
is a captivating oil painting by Henri-Edmond Cross that beautifully captures the essence of rural life in the late 19th century. The artwork depicts a group of men, women, and children venturing into the picturesque countryside, surrounded by rolling hills and lush greenery. Cross's masterful use of pointillism technique adds depth and texture to the painting, creating an enchanting visual experience. Each meticulously placed dot of color brings life to the landscape and evokes a sense of tranquility. The composition showcases both feminine grace and masculine strength as women elegantly stroll alongside their male companions. The presence of children adds an element of innocence and joy to this idyllic scene. Nature takes center stage in "The Excursionists" with its vibrant colors reflecting the beauty found in every corner of our natural world. The artist's love for his homeland, France, shines through as he skillfully portrays the European countryside with reverence. Henri-Edmond Cross was a renowned French painter who played a significant role in developing Neo-Impressionism. His unique style combined meticulous brushwork with vibrant colors to create stunning works like "The Excursionists".
